>> Actually web2py uses py2exe+py2app, not pyinstaller. Perhaps we should.
>>
>> Anyway, you are right that if you installed BeautifulSoup, it will not 
>> ship with your apps. But, for pure python packages (and I think 
>> BeautifulSoup is pure python), if you copy the package under your app 
>> modules/ folder, then it will ship with it.
